Housing Works Bookstore and Café ( 126 Crosby Street, 10012)
http://www.housingworks.org/social-enterprise/bookstore-cafe/
This is a really great used bookstore that has a huge selection of books, and also has a café in the back that serves the normal café fare as well as beer and wine. My recommendation for a date there would be to have a competition with your date to see who can find the coolest book in 15 minutes. Buy the books and whoever has the lamer book gets the first round. All of the profits from this date will go to helping homeless New Yorkers who have HIV and AIDS.
Dixon Place (161A Crystie St btwn. Rivington & Delancy 10002)
http://dixonplace.org/index2.html
The space is really dynamic, in the front it is a bar/lounge where you can see live music, and drink pretty inexpensive drinks, in the back there is a huge theater space where you can see readings, plays, artist, and singers. The theater/bar is run by a non-profit organization that is dedicated to giving emerging New York City artist a space to put on their shows. Most of their revenue comes from the bar, so every drink that you have helps to support art in New York City! Your date will think that you are a regular Rockefeller when you order that 3rd round.
